No Problems With Backlight
Exposure Zones instead of Backlight
Most cameras more or less shut down when they are confronted with backlight. Unfortunately, the areas of interest usually remain dark. A backlight function is often used to try to remedy the situation – but even then, the results are disappointing. MOBOTIX has taken a whole new approach to solving this problem by using freely definable exposure zones. This is possible due to the cameras' not requiring an auto iris lens. And what’s more, freely-definable exposure zones make more sense because the camera’s automatic features then always know exactly which areas of the picture you want to have exposed perfectly.
Individually Professional

The exposure zones in the MOBOTIX camera can be configured freely in terms of number and position in the picture - this can also be done remotely via the network. The example shows the differences between a shot without using exposure areas (on the right) and one using the exposure zones on the outside of the doorway.
When It Is Really Important…
The original photograph of the scene at the bank makes it clear how important this function is. Conventional cameras would darken the faces in the foreground – and in the event of a hold-up, it would be very difficult to identify the perpetrator. In contrast, the MOBOTIX camera was configured with an exposure zone in the lower half of the image to prevent the light coming through the window from affecting the exposure time so that the relevant parts of the picture are illuminated correctly.
Long-Term Recording Included Unique Storage Concept
The MOBOTIX storage concept is so simple, yet so unique, that it never ceases to amaze. The fact that the camera stores images or videos internally in a 64-MB ring buffer is still quite understandable to most, but that it stores the ring buffer on a PC hard disk via the network and manages it on its own is almost unbelievable. After all, it is the MOBOTIX camera that organizes all the data itself and not the PC. It is not necessary to have an FTP or any other software on the PC; a standard Windows or Linux operating system is all you need. In combination with large server systems and RAID disks, the storage capacity and reliability have virtually no limits – and it all operates using inexpensive standard and readily available IT components.
Low Network Load
The MOBOTIX storage concept reinforces the advantage of low network load against the centralized PC solutions with video management software. After all, why continuously send camera images to the centralized PC for processing when the data processing can take place in the camera and the camera manages storage itself. In addition, due to the temporary storing of images in the camera, short network failures or shutdowns (e.g. changing of a switch) can be bridged.
Comfortable Video Surveillance
Add to the System Any Time
Each MOBOTIX camera simply gets configured with the IP address of the recording PC via menu entry along with the maximum directory size allocated for recording. This process has no limits with respect to the number of recording PCs and cameras connected. In an airport, for example, there might be 400 MOBOTIX cameras distributed over 10 recording servers and this system can be expanded at any time, even after installation.

Day & Night – Always Ready
Day and Night
Whether in broad daylight or at night, security cameras have to be capable of working around the clock and of delivering high-resolution images, which is exactly what the M10-DN has been designed to do. The day night network camera is equipped with two image sensors and two lenses, and automatically selects the ideal mode based on the prevailing lighting conditions: either the colour sensor with the daylight lens or the black-and-white sensor with the infrared lens. Thanks to this dual sensor system, the camera produces good true colours during the day, but is also extremely sensitive in dark environments.
In Moonlight or with Infrared Lighting
Thus, the MOBOTIX sensors allow exposure times of up to four seconds so that true- colour images are possible even in moonlight. While such high exposure time tends to blur moving objects, it is unparalleled when it comes to recognizing static objects, such as parked cars and graffiti. When it really gets dark, the ten times more sensitive black-and-white sensors in combination with IR lighting make it possible to produce incredibly sharp images even in the dead of night.
